BIO
Born, Tokelo Moyakhe, Maglera Doe Boy is a rapper from South Africa. He was raised in the Kanana township near Klerksdorp. He made a strong impression with his 2015 debut EP Progression, which was named as one of Hype Magazine’s top 5 underrated mixtapes and EPs.
Maglera Doe Boy is a pioneer of the ‘strata’ genre, which means ‘the streets’. He grew up in an area heavily impacted by gang violence. His music displays a passion for rich storytelling, earning him a plethora of prominent features, such as his debut on Khuli Chana’s ‘All Hail’ featuring Cassper Nyovest, 25K’s ‘Quarter to Six’ and Yanga Chief’s ‘Fort Hare’.
In September 2022, Apple Music selected him as its latest Up Next artist from South Africa. The announcement follows a distribution deal that the artist signed with Universal Music South Africa.
